Robin van
Persie is getting ready to leave Manchester United and move to Turkey club, Fenerbahce.
He arrived in Turkey yesterday afternoon July 12th and was greeted by a
fanfare
of Fenerbahce supporters who were eager to meet him. The fans arrived in
their numbers to have a glance at the Holland international as he
arrived in private jet with his wife and two children. RVP, 31, is set
to sign a 3-year
deal worth about £240,000-a-week at Fenerbahce. More photos after the

Before he came to fame and won the Best Street-Hop Artiste at the 2014 Headies Award, singer Oritsefemi Majemite Ekele (known by his stage name Oritse Femi) lived in a rundown apartment in the heart of Ajegunle. But after Junglist failed in 2006, he went solo, releasing a few singles, including his rewrite of Fela’s Double Wahala. By 2014, Oritse Femi was on his way to becoming a household name. for reasons we don’t yet know, the Delta State singer took to his page to share memories of his poor beginnings. Very heartrending, is this rust zinc and rotting wood apartment he called his first home. Read him: “Lets start this week with my early beginnings. this is my first rented apartment ‘ in the ghetto’ Ajegunle to be precise. A wood crib, N15k per annum. This was my first achievement in life.” . He also shared the photo of the mother of his child: “My smile is priceless,” he wrote. “This is my baby mama, Pepe’s mom.
